Hi Carol--A man named Jacob Sivia {also spelled Sivey, Siva, Sevy, etc.}, came to Union County, Illinois in the early 1800's.He had 2 sons & 1 daughter.One of the sons was James Martin Sivia, born in 1820.He & his wife, Pheribee Pender, had several children.One son was named James Marion Sivia, who was born July 8, 1854, & died December 10, 1930.He was married to Angeline Dotson.They moved to Oklahoma.They had several children, one of whom was a son named Roma Sivia, born in 1887.He married Mary Bessie Guynn.They also had several children, one of whom was a daughter named Lucille Geneve Sivia, born 1921, & died this year.Lucille married Willie Arlie Rowe, & they had at least one son named Jerry Rowe.I have corresponded with Jerry by E-Mail, & also with some of the Guynn descendants.I have much more on the Sivia family, as James Martin's brother, John Franklin Sivia, was one of my maternal great grandfathers.I will be glad to send you more info if you would like.Also I will find Jerry Rowe's E-Mail addres & send it along to you separately.My E-Mail address is [email protected] me know that you get this okay.
